Output ec2e61d50e2a3960eab70fe5f997a8d73036495216c44a16231624aceda3f90a:1

value
2673771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41ba48ddf32187bb66c575e2d1ce8b0c09653786 OP_EQUAL
address
37gZ1J8fcm3QEsL2KKX967DRMTaReQh5pL
transaction
ec2e61d50e2a3960eab70fe5f997a8d73036495216c44a16231624aceda3f90a
spent
true